随着Web3概念的兴起,区块链应用逐渐成为技术和商业领域的热门话题。这种去中心化的方式为用户提供了更高的控制权和隐私,而开发者们也在不断探索如何构建可持续且功能丰富的区块链应用。然而,在这一过程中,开发者面临着许多挑战,包括技术可行性、用户体验、生态系统的整合等。本文将深入探讨如何构建可持续的Web3区块链应用,分享最佳实践和所面临的挑战,并为感兴趣的开发者和企业提供有用的建议。
什么是Web3区块链应用?
Web3区块链应用是指在区块链技术基础上开发的去中心化应用(DApps),它们使用区块链作为数据存储和业务逻辑的核心。这种应用的最大特点在于,它们通过智能合约实现自动化业务流程,去掉了传统应用中的中心化控制,使得用户能够直接互动。这不仅提高了安全性,同时也增强了透明度。
Web3的愿景在于创建一个用户主权的新互联网,让个人能够直接控制自己的数据和身份。在这个新平台上,用户不再需要通过中介来进行交易或交互,从而减少了成本和风险。许多新兴的区块链应用已经开始实现这一愿景,包括去中心化金融(DeFi)、非同质化代币(NFT)市场、以及去中心化社交网络等。
区块链应用开发的最佳实践
在开发Web3区块链应用时,有几个最佳实践值得开发者注意:
- 用户体验至上:尽管区块链技术复杂,但用户体验应该是设计的核心。从用户注册、交互到交易确认,都应该致力于简化流程,避免用户因技术障碍而流失。
- 性能:去中心化应用常常面临性能瓶颈,例如交易速度慢和高额的交易费用。在设计时,需要考虑如何性能,例如选择合适的区块链平台或使用二层解决方案。
- 安全性:区块链的安全性是在设计中必须优先考虑的问题,包括智能合约的审计,以及用户信息和资产的保护措施。
- 社区建设:Web3应用通常需要一个活跃的社区支持。开发者应注重与用户的互动,通过反馈来不断产品。
- 透明性与合规性:考虑到法律法规的变化,以及用户对透明度的需求,在开发应用时,必须确保流程的合规,并及时向用户披露相关信息。
构建Web3区块链应用的挑战
尽管Web3区块链应用发展迅猛,但开发者仍面临一系列挑战:
- 技术门槛:区块链技术仍然相对年轻,开发者需要掌握新技术及工具,如智能合约编程、去中心化存储等。这对技术团队的能力和学习速度提出了更高的要求。
- 监管风险:各国对加密货币和区块链技术的监管政策不一,开发者需要保持对政策动态的敏感,以应对可能的合规风险。
- 用户教育:由于Web3技术较为复杂,不少用户对其不够了解,因此开发者必须花费额外的精力去进行用户教育,提升用户的技术接受度。
- 生态系统的兼容性:不同区块链平台之间存在差异,开发者需要确保自己的应用能够在不同的区块链生态系统中正常运行。
- 面临竞争:区块链领域涌现出大量的应用,开发者必须不断创新,才能在激烈的市场竞争中脱颖而出。
未来Web3区块链应用的发展趋势
展望未来,Web3区块链应用将会迎来更广泛的发展,其趋势包括:
- 跨链互操作性:随着技术的发展,不同区块链之间的互操作性将会增强,使得应用能够在多个区块链平台上无缝运行,提高了生态系统的协同效应。
- DeFi与NFT的融合:越来越多的DeFi项目与NFT结合,为用户提供更丰富的金融产品,同时也增强了NFT的流动性和应用场景。
- 隐私保护与去中心化身份:未来的Web3应用将更加注重用户隐私保护,去中心化身份解决方案将成为重要趋势,确保用户的个人信息安全。
- 环境友好型区块链:随着可持续发展理念的普及,未来区块链技术将会更注重节能减排,使用更环保的共识机制。
- 政务与社会应用的扩展:区块链的应用将不仅限于金融领域,还将扩展到医疗、公益、政务等各个社会领域,为社会服务的效率提升做出贡献。
如何有效推广Web3区块链应用
开发完Web3区块链应用后,推广工作同样重要。为此,开发者可以考虑以下几种策略:
- 社区营销:Web3的推广很多时候依赖于社区,积极参与社区活动,与用户建立良好的互动关系,能够有效增强用户的归属感和忠诚度。
- 内容营销:通过发布高质量的内容,如教程、使用案例以及行业分析,能够帮助用户更好地理解产品,提高产品的天然曝光率。
- 合作伙伴关系:与其他相关项目和公司建立合作关系,以创造更大的网络效应,拓宽市场范围。
- 社交媒体推广:利用Twitter、Discord、YouTube等社交媒体平台来分享产品信息、更新和活动,能够快速吸引用户的关注。
- 奖赏机制:通过代币奖励、空投等方式吸引新用户的加入,增加用户的积极性并鼓励活跃度。
总结
Web3区块链应用是当前技术发展的前沿,也是未来数字经济的重要组成部分。在开发这些应用的过程中,开发者需要注重用户体验、安全性和社区建设,同时也要克服技术、合规等方面的挑战。通过一系列的最佳实践与有效的推广策略,Web3应用有望在未来实现规模化的发展,并为用户提供更丰富的服务和体验。